Semiconductor device fabrication is the process used to manufacture semiconductor devices typically the metal oxide semiconductor mos devices used in the integrated circuit ic chips that are present in everyday electrical and electronic devices.

More than 75 of all single crystal silicon wafers grow via the czochralski cz method.
In electronics a wafer also called a slice or substrate is a thin slice of semiconductor such as a crystalline silicon c si used for the fabrication of integrated circuits and in photovoltaics to manufacture solar cells the wafer serves as the substrate for microelectronic devices built in and upon the wafer.
